Mean exit times over fluctuating barriers

Journal Article (Journal Article)

We investigate the problem of thermal activation over a fluctuating barrier. Three regimes are considered: the fluctuations slow compared to the mean crossing time τA of the average barrier height, fluctuations on roughly the same timescale as τA, and fluctuations extremely fast compared to τA. In the latter two cases, the mean barrier crossing time is reduced. The relevance of these results to a variety of problems in complex systems is discussed. © 1989.
